Contains an internal microcontroller core (often based on an 8051 or RISC architecture) running proprietary firmware stored in an onboard or external SPI flash memory chip.
Compatible with industry-standard protocols including: LPC (Low Pin Count). SMBus (System Management Bus). I2C (Inter-Integrated Circuit). PS/2 interfaces.
This controller is widely integrated into notebook motherboards (such as the X543U and X705UB series). Deep Dive: Deciphering the ITE IT8995E-128 Datasheet If you’ve ever cracked open a modern notebook—especially an ASUS or similar laptop—you’ve likely spotted a square, multi-legged chip labeled . For repair technicians and hardware enthusiasts, this "Super I/O" or Embedded Controller (EC) is the gatekeeper of the motherboard.
